curl --location --request GET '/adminapi/promotion/productPromotion/list'
{
"records": [
{
"promotionId": 0,
"promotionName": "string",
"startTime": "string",
"endTime": "string",
"limitUserRank": [
0
],
"range": 0,
"rangeData": [
0
],
"minOrderAmount": 0,
"maxOrderAmount": 0,
"promotionType": 0,
"promotionTypeData": [
{
"minAmount": 0,
"reduce": "string",
"giftId": 0,
"giftStock": 0,
"giftName": "string",
"num": 0
}
],
"isAvailable": 0,
"sortOrder": 0,
"shopId": 0,
"rulesType": 0,
"unit": 0,
"promotionTypeName": "string",
"productStatus": "string",
"productTime": [
"string"
],
"productGift": [
{
"giftId": 0,
"giftName": "string",
"giftStock": 0,
"productId": 0,
"skuId": 0,
"shopId": 0
}
]
}
],
"total": 0,
"size": 0,
"current": 0,
"optimizeCountSql": {},
"searchCount": {},
"pages": 0
}